首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

js函数参数的用法

在JavaScript中,函数参数是传递给函数并在函数体内使用的值或变量。函数参数的用法主要包括以下几个方面:

基础概念

  1. 参数声明:在函数定义时,括号内的变量就是参数。
  2. 参数声明:在函数定义时,括号内的变量就是参数。
  3. 参数传递:调用函数时,括号内的值会传递给函数参数。
  4. 参数传递:调用函数时,括号内的值会传递给函数参数。

相关优势

  • 灵活性:函数可以根据不同的参数执行不同的操作。
  • 代码复用:通过参数化函数,可以减少重复代码。
  • 可读性:明确的参数名称可以提高代码的可读性。

类型

  1. 必需参数:调用函数时必须提供的参数。
  2. 必需参数:调用函数时必须提供的参数。
  3. 可选参数:调用函数时可以选择性提供的参数,通常通过设置默认值实现。
  4. 可选参数:调用函数时可以选择性提供的参数,通常通过设置默认值实现。
  5. 剩余参数:允许函数接受任意数量的参数,这些参数会被收集到一个数组中。
  6. 剩余参数:允许函数接受任意数量的参数,这些参数会被收集到一个数组中。
  7. 解构赋值:允许从数组或对象中提取值并赋给变量。
  8. 解构赋值:允许从数组或对象中提取值并赋给变量。

应用场景

  • 数据处理:函数可以根据不同的输入数据执行不同的处理逻辑。
  • 配置选项:函数可以接受配置对象,以便更灵活地控制函数行为。
  • 事件处理:回调函数通常接受事件对象作为参数,以便处理特定的事件。

常见问题及解决方法

  1. 参数未定义:确保调用函数时提供了所有必需参数。
  2. 参数未定义:确保调用函数时提供了所有必需参数。
  3. 默认参数值:使用默认参数值来处理可选参数。
  4. 默认参数值:使用默认参数值来处理可选参数。
  5. 参数类型检查:使用TypeScript或手动检查参数类型,以确保函数接收到正确的数据类型。
  6. 参数类型检查:使用TypeScript或手动检查参数类型,以确保函数接收到正确的数据类型。

通过理解这些基础概念和用法,可以更有效地使用JavaScript函数参数,编写出更健壮和灵活的代码。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券